An Intimate Serenity Poem by RoseAnn V. Shawiak

An Intimate Serenity



Throwing aside sleep and food for days at a time, wanting only to write, having an intimate serenity with God in an interior spiritual life.

One that intercepts life and creativeness both at the same time, ready at a moments notice to find answers of many questions that're still being studied centuries later.

All being done by others on a quest to be the first to figure them out, mind at ease, thinking always positive and upbeat during life itself.
